Secure Your Finances: Essential Steps for Protecting Personal Information

When you are in the process of choosing a trustworthy debt consolidation loan provider, it is crucial to prioritize the security measures they implement to safeguard your personal financial information. This involves conducting thorough research and due diligence to confirm that the financial institution employs robust security protocols designed to protect your privacy and ensure confidentiality. The consequences of revealing sensitive financial details can be alarming, as they may lead to identity theft, unauthorized credit applications, and potentially overwhelming debt incurred in your name. Such situations can severely disrupt your financial health and emotional well-being, emphasizing the importance of making informed choices when it comes to sharing your information.

Financial Information Security: Safeguarding Your Data | Debt Consolidation LoansOne reputable organization you might consider is the Consumer Credit Counselling Service (CCCS). This highly regarded entity offers crucial guidance along with a user-friendly, confidential online debt counseling tool that is accessible to individuals from various backgrounds. Partnering with a company that has a strong reputation for maintaining the confidentiality and security of your personal information is vital. When you engage with CCCS, personal details are only required after you have given your consent to receive personalized debt advice or have chosen to enroll in a debt consolidation program, whether formal or informal.

Established and reputable debt consolidation firms typically provide a transparent privacy policy alongside their contact information, empowering you to pose any questions regarding their services and privacy practices. It is prudent to conduct comprehensive research before approaching any debt consolidation company, ensuring that you do not share personal information until you are confident in their offerings. This method not only secures your data but also guarantees you are well-informed about your choices, allowing for a more secure financial journey.

Every legitimate debt consolidation company should possess the necessary licensing from the Office of Fair Trading as mandated by the Consumer Credit Act. This licensing enables them to take appropriate action against any debt management companies that fail to adequately meet consumer needs. When you apply for a debt consolidation loan, you will be required to provide basic personal information alongside detailed data regarding your income and expenses. If sensitive account details or credit balances were to fall into the hands of unauthorized individuals, such information could be exploited for fraudulent purchases or lead to additional financial challenges, severely hindering your path towards financial recovery.

Lead-generating companies must avoid using deceptive content to coerce individuals into revealing their personal details, as such practices are considered misleading according to the guidelines set forth by the Office of Fair Trading. Debt consolidation firms have a significant responsibility to uphold the security and confidentiality of your information, allowing you to navigate your financial recovery journey with greater peace of mind. Additionally, it is advisable to verify whether the company is affiliated with the Debt Managers Standard Association (DEMSA), an organization committed to protecting the interests of both consumers and lenders.

You can find a comprehensive list of DEMSA members on their official website, which can greatly assist in your research and decision-making process. Taking this step is essential to ensure that you select a reputable debt consolidation company that is dedicated to safeguarding your information while providing the necessary support to manage your debt effectively.
